有效的验证码方法有很多种,包括图片验证码,其主要目的是为了防止机器自动化操作,确保操作是由人类进行的。以下是一些常见的验证码方法,同时我会尽量提供图片说明(请注意,图片可能会因网络环境和请求的具体内容而有所变化)。
1、图形验证码:这是最基础的验证码,通常要求用户识别显示出来的图形或者图片,用户需要识别出图片中的数字、字母或某些特定的符号。
2、序列验证码:这种验证码会展示一串随机字符,并要求用户按照顺序点击或者输入这些字符,这种方式可以有效防止机器人模仿人类行为。

3、问答式验证码:这种验证码通过提出一个问题(“哪个图标代表垃圾桶?”),并要求用户从几个选项中选出正确答案,这种方式可以确保用户理解并响应了验证请求。
4、图片点击验证码:用户需要点击图片中的某些部分来完成验证,这些图片通常会有一些干扰元素,只有真正的人才能准确点击到正确的位置。“请点出所有花朵的位置”。
5、拖动滑块验证码:用户需要将滑块拖动到指定位置以完成验证,这种验证码可以防止机器人通过简单的鼠标点击操作来完成任务,拖动拼图碎片以完成一个完整的图像。
6、数学问题验证码:这种验证码会要求用户解决一个简单的数学问题(简单的加减法或逻辑推理问题),这种方式可以确保用户不仅仅是机械地输入字符,而是理解并响应了验证请求的内容。“请计算两个数字的和”。

由于生成验证码的图片会根据具体需求和设置有所不同,我无法在这里提供具体的图片示例,您可以在各大网站或应用程序的注册、登录等需要用户验证的环节中,查看并了解各种形式的验证码。
随着技术的发展,一些更高级的验证码方法,如基于机器学习的验证码,已经被开发出来以应对更复杂的自动化工具,设计有效的验证码是一个不断进化的过程,需要随着新的技术和威胁的出现而不断更新和改进。





